Transaction d30e806ad0fbf287c63bd5b25d3100080a42ea19a4fc981c1801f0d6e41fc33c
2 Input
2 Outputs
- d30e806ad0fbf287c63bd5b25d3100080a42ea19a4fc981c1801f0d6e41fc33c:0
- d30e806ad0fbf287c63bd5b25d3100080a42ea19a4fc981c1801f0d6e41fc33c:1
value 6188827
address 1Ffu4joTL1TQNPQBd7EXZpPoMYMVNEREX6
value 15037774
address 16aAmfux96xPEGZSixXxcimYAfGbPUBgfn